Luxembourg, March 23, 2021. The CEV Cup - Women is close to finding its champion as the 2020/2021 season is only hours away from the return match between Galatasaray HDI Istanbul (TUR) and Saugella Monza (ITA). With an absolutely dominant performance in last week’s first encounter, won in straight sets, the Italians from Monza will be entering the court extremely confident that they could fend off any attempts from Galatasaray of pushing this Final into a Golden Set.

On the other hand, Galatasaray will be hopeful of a comeback at the Burhan Felek Voleybol Salonu in Istanbul, especially after their convincing display and win in the semi-finals against the French team of Beziers Angels, after losing the away match.

Another potentially massive boost for the Turkish side coached by Ataman Güneyligil is the expected return of their star player Olesia Rykhliuk, second in the competition scorer’s rankings, only behind teammate Tatiana Kosheleva, who is also expected to once again contribute massively to her team’s efforts.

“The most important thing is that this is not the end: we have another game and I believe in my team, and I know that we are able to do better. I hope we can enjoy the experience on the court in the next match and recover the girls who did not come here. We need all of us to win this cup,” said Kosheleva after the first match of this Final.

 

  • One overwhelming statistic from the first match is represented by the 17 blocks MONZA produced, when only being stopped twice by the Turkish block.
  • MONZA had a 58% execution in attack, Galatasaray had 41%.

 

Floortje Meijners, player of Saugella MONZA: “It may have seemed simple tonight, but Galatasaray is a strong team that we face with the right attitude. Now we need to focus on the away match: it will not be easy but we will do our best.”
